Civil court matters are filed in the civil division of the Clerk’s office. Civil matter are divided into 4 separate divisions based on the type of relief requested, and are set out below:

Civil Division – General Civil and Civil Superior Court cases
Domestic Division- divorce, equitable distribution, child custody & support
Domestic Violence Division – Civil Restraining Orders, No Contact Orders
Small Claims  Money Owed  (dollar amount) or less, actions to seek the recovery of personal property and landlord-tenant disputes.

Civil Division filings include medical malpractice, contract, and personal injury cases just to name a few. 

The Civil Division also is responsible for maintaining the Civil Judgment Docket where all civil judgments in the county, liens, and many other filings required by law are maintained for public inspection.

Civil summonses, writs of execution, notice of rights and claim and delivery notices are issued in the civil division.

Appeals from Small Claims Court are to the Civil District Court. Appeals from both the District and Superior Civil Court are to the North Carolina Court of Appeals.

Appeals from Estates and Special Proceedings are to the Civil Superior Court; with the exception of adoption to Civil District Court.
